DAVID PEACHEY -BIOGRAPHY

Hailing from Brisbane, SoloSingerSongriter David Peachey steps onstage armed with only a guitar, rocking out with a diverse range of genres and styles that sit easily upon his acoustic folk-classical foundations.

Skilfully matching his musicianship with powerful lyrics, David creates evocative stories that touch deep into human emotions and experiences.

A fiercely independent, self-taught and versatile musician, David writes, composes and arranges all his own music, playing most of the instruments heard on his CDs. David''s recordings transcend his live guitar-and-voice style, often employing classical or ethnic instruments such as cello, berimbau and bodhran.

In 1998 he released his first EP, "Saving Up for a Rainy Babe", which was followed in 2003 by his debut album "Thrasody". Two European hiatuses during the production of Thrasody helped inspire his latest CD, "Bloemenraad" released in late 2006. Currently, David is working on his next two CD releases.

Aside from the Australian radio stations already familiar with his music, David has also gained radio play in both North and South America, as well as Asia and several European countries.

THRASODY-
David Peachey''s debut album "Thrasody" consists of 10 tracks extending his Dark Pop-Folk style with even more depth and diversity. Slowly recorded over a 3-year period (delayed by 2 European hiatuses), Thrasody arose from a pool of about 15 new songs, eventually forming itself into the complete album.

"Thrasody" means brazen song, taken from the greek words thrasus (insolent) and ode (song)." explains David. "The first CD, Saving Up..., was constructed from songs that live audiences found most appealing."

"In contrast, Thrasody is more thematic, generally sharper and more bitter - these are the group of ''darker-minded'' songs. At times they seem very sweet or mellow but the underlying edge is always there."
